From 1ee9d1a0962c13ba5ab7e47d33a80e3b8dc4b52e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Colin Ian King Date: Tue, 2 Sep 2025 13:40:50 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] drm/amd/amdgpu: Fix missing error return on kzalloc failure Currently the kzalloc failure check just sets reports the failure and sets the variable ret to -ENOMEM, which is not checked later for this specific error. Fix this by just returning -ENOMEM rather than setting ret.
